Interview with Dr Nick: How coached eCBT is returning the workplace to good mental health

Dr Nick, at Maximus, developed an innovative solution to address mental health issues in the workplace. Coached eCBT, a personalized, flexible, and cost-effective program, was trialled with a cohort of 40 employees, resulting in significant reductions in symptoms of depression and anxiety. The program's success led to its expansion and incorporation of automated nudges for ongoing support.

Navigating the Emotional Storm: Understanding the Impact of Covid-19 on Mental Health

Covid-19 has brought immense challenges, impacting our interactions, work, and mental health. Emotions vary, with anxiety and sadness being common. Understanding and acknowledging these feelings, finding their causes, and taking positive action can help cope. Effective strategies include routines, focusing on what's controllable, and avoiding unhelpful coping mechanisms.
